What are the responsibilities and job description for the Shipping Clerk/Warehouseman position at Adventist Media Ministries?
Job Summary
Responsible for including, but not limited to, making lesson groupings as other needed things as directed. May also pick orders.
Authority & Accountability:
Authority as delegated by the Warehouse Assistant Director and Manager of Voice of Prophecy.
Essential Job Functions:
Inventory and Warehousing:
· Put together Bible lessons.
· Store product in appropriate locations.
· Keep shelves orderly and neat.
· Participate in yearly physical inventory count if needed.
· Must always work in a safe manner.
Additional Responsibilities:
· Keep packaging supplies filled – boxes, envelopes, etc. as needed.
· Prepare pallets of material for events.
· Load and unload trucks.
· Follow safety protocols and maintain a safe work environment.
· Contribute to a culture of workplace safety.
· Fulfill other related responsibilities and duties as assigned by the supervisor.
Qualifications, Skills, and Complexity of duties:
· Education: High School diploma or equivalent.
· Experience: Some work history in similar environment preferable
· Membership: Member in good standing of the Seventh-day Adventist Church abiding by its beliefs and values.
· Skills, scope, and complexity of duties:
o Knowledge of warehouse equipment; some fork-lift and pallet jack.
o Knowledge of safety protocols.
o Ability to exercise direction, independent judgment, make decisions, and assume responsibility.
o Good personal relationship skills.
o Understand or be willing to receive training on a continual basis.
o Flexibility to adapt to urgent projects or unusual situations.

Workplace Conditions
· General working conditions at a climate-controlled warehouse, office and production studio with minimal outdoor activities.
· Constant interruptions while attempting to complete tasks.
· Constant heavy lifting (50-75 lbs.), constant climbing and descending ladders with the material.
· Physical requirements: requires standing, walking, time at desk, reaching, climbing, stooping up to 90% of timed; lifting (maximum of 50- 75 lbs.)
- Work schedule:
- 20-28 regular hours per week
- Some variable hours
- Weekend work not required (except inventory Sunday, if needed)
- Work clothes: closed toe shoes, business casual
Salary and Benefits:
- Hourly rate range $18.94/hour to $26.51/per hour, depending on qualifications
- At Adventist Media Ministries, we offer a benefits package, including:
- Group Basic Life and Accident Insurance, Long-Term Disability, Health Insurance, Voluntary Insurance products, paid time off and holidays, Adventist Retirement Plan (403(b))
